Figure 2 shows how various types of sub-systems can be connected to a Primary System Host to
create a tree topology of PXImc Devices. The cable ports of all PXImc Logic Blocks in the
example are indicated by an “mc” glyph to show their locations. In cases where a sub-system
does not contain a PXImc Logic Block, a NI PXIe-8383mc can be installed in the Primary
System Host to create a Logical PXImc Device out of the sub-system.
Tip
Consolidating all NI PXIe-8383mc adapter modules into a single PXI-Express
chassis, ideally the Primary System Host, will simplify the power sequence of the
overall PXImc system.
